In the fast-evolving cosmetics and personal care sectors, the packaging of fine particulates—such as cosmetics loose powders, mineral foundations, baby powders, and wellness supplements—faces unprecedented scrutiny. Historically, the cosmetics industry relied heavily on standard polystyrene (PS) or acrylic jars, which offered simple aesthetic appeal but fell short in environmental sustainability and child safety. Today, the global marketplace demands a paradigm shift. Brands must navigate complex international safety protocols while fulfilling aggressive corporate social responsibility (CSR) targets.
Loose powder formulas are inherently volatile; their fine particle size poses dynamic safety challenges. Inhalation risks, accidental ingestion by toddlers, and formula contamination are primary concerns for safety authorities worldwide. Consequently, the integration of Child-Resistant (CR) mechanisms into loose powder packaging has moved from a niche requirement to a mainstream industry standard. This change is driven not only by strict regulations like the US Poison Prevention Packaging Act (PPPA) and European ISO 8317 standards but also by consumer demand for secure, leak-proof, and clean packaging designs.
Regulatory compliance is the bedrock of international market access. For brands looking to scale globally, utilizing certified CR (Child-Resistant) packaging ensures smooth customs clearance, mitigates liability risks, and builds profound consumer trust. As cosmetic formulations increasingly merge with active wellness ingredients (such as mineral sunscreens, CBD-infused powders, and dermatological treatments), the packaging must act as a reliable shield.

Designing a child-resistant mechanism for loose powder is significantly more complex than doing so for solid tablets or liquids. Powders can easily migrate into screw threads, clogging locking systems and rendering child-resistant mechanisms ineffective. Therefore, the engineering must prevent powder accumulation in the locking tracks while maintaining a smooth, intuitive user experience for adults.
